Linking⁢ Seabirds, Tuna, ⁢Sharks, and Dolphins: ⁤A Symphony of Interactions

In the oceanic realm, seabirds, tuna, sharks, and dolphins form an‍ intricate ‍tapestry ‌of interactions. Seabirds,⁣ with their keen eyesight, frequently enough‍ spot and follow ‍tuna schools.⁢ They can efficiently scan ​vast areas of ‌the ocean, ⁤effectively serving as‍ aerial scouts for the ‌tuna. ‍On the other hand, tuna​ benefit​ from the feeding frenzy created by‍ seabirds. They‌ can easily⁤ pick⁣ off the ⁤smaller‍ fish that are driven to the surface ​by ⁣diving seabirds.This ‌mutually beneficial relationship ​is not only a testament to the interconnectedness of the marine ecosystem but also highlights ‍the complex​ and fascinating behaviors⁢ that drive⁣ its denizens.

Understanding the ​complex connections between marine species‌ is crucial for sustainable ⁤coexistence. Researchers are using ‌innovative techniques ⁢to‌ study the ‍intricate relationships ‍between foraging seabirds,‌ tuna, sharks, and dolphins. By interpreting the⁤ seabirds’ flight patterns, scientists gather insights⁣ into the location of‍ tuna schools. Satellite tags attached to sharks and dolphins ​provide data on⁣ their ‌movements and‍ foraging‍ behavior.‍ This ‍data‌ helps ⁢establish⁢ marine⁤ protected ⁢areas to safeguard‌ crucial habitats​ while balancing fishing ‌activities. Moreover, ⁣innovative technologies, such as ⁣drones and ⁢sonar,⁣ offer real-time monitoring ‍of interactions between these species, aiding in⁤ understanding‌ their behavioral ‌dynamics ‍and addressing conflicts. These collaborative​ efforts provide a​ thorough framework for managing our complex marine ‍ecosystems, ensuring⁤ their​ health and the well-being of dependent ⁤communities.
